/// @brief maximum number of historic logfiles
/// --wal.historic-logfiles
///
/// The maximum number of historic logfiles that ArangoDB will keep after they
/// have been garbage-collected. If no replication is used, there is no need
/// to keep historic logfiles except for having a local changelog.
///
/// In a replication setup, the number of historic logfiles affects the amount
/// of data a slave can fetch from the master's logs. The more historic
/// logfiles, the more historic data is available for a slave, which is useful
/// if the connection between master and slave is unstable or slow. Not having
/// enough historic logfiles available might lead to logfile data being
/// deleted
/// on the master already before a slave has fetched it.
